Treasure Mountain Diamond Mine, Little Falls, Herkimer County, New York, USA
A great cluster of gem Herkimer diamond quartz crystals shows the rare “dumbbell” scepter form. It has a grouping of clear quartz on each end of a thick and heavily included hydrocarbon (anthraxolite / pyrobitumen) stem. Gemmy and lustrous top crystals attached to a main crystal that is increasingly included with petroleum and hydrocarbons as it nears the stem. The stem is thick, stubby, and black, contrasting with the gemmy white top and bottom. The base of the piece shows smaller and less well-formed quartz diamonds and the bottom appears to be off of the rock. Mined in the 2000’s from the now closed Treasure Mountain Diamond Mine, this is a very aesthetic piece showing great contrast in white and black.
2.60 x 2.00 x 3.40 cm
